Transaction 8090a03bf464e5239dada936404082e56823daea3c5f11cc34900dfaf0db4b9f
1 Input
1 Output
-
8090a03bf464e5239dada936404082e56823daea3c5f11cc34900dfaf0db4b9f:0
- value
- 67238230
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ae40a3415ec7d53f8fb9c0fba48087b6980ae760
- address
- bc1q4eq2xs27cl2nlraecra6fqy8k6vq4emqenavwl